Why Correct Airflow Sizing Is Critical A welding fume extractor works only when airflow matches the fume load. If airflow is too low, fumes escape into the workspace. If airflow is too high, energy use increases without added benefit. Correct sizing ensures effective capture, stable performance, and lower operating ...
Why Flux Choice Matters for Air Quality Flux plays a critical role in soldering. It cleans metal surfaces and helps solder flow correctly. However, when flux heats up, it releases fumes. These fumes directly affect indoor air quality, especially in electronics assembly areas with continuous soldering. Understanding different flux types helps facilities control exposure and choose the right fume ...
